About CSGRX
Columbia International Div Inc R is a mutual fund managed by Columbia Management Investment Advisers, a subsidiary of Ameriprise Financial. The fund focuses on generating income through investments in dividend-paying equity securities of foreign companies. Established with the goal of providing investors with exposure to international markets while prioritizing income generation, the fund has evolved to incorporate a strategy that emphasizes undervalued companies with the potential for long-term growth. The fund's investment approach involves selecting companies believed to be attractively valued, regardless of their market capitalization. This flexibility allows the fund to invest in a wide range of companies, from small-cap to large-cap, across various sectors. While the fund maintains a diversified portfolio, it may at times emphasize one or more sectors, including the financial services sector, based on the advisor's assessment of market opportunities. The fund operates under the principle of investing at least 80% of its net assets in income-producing equity securities of foreign companies, ensuring a consistent focus on dividend income. The fund's investment strategy is designed to provide investors with a combination of income and long-term capital appreciation.

What are the main risks for CSGRX?
The main risks for Columbia International Div Inc R include economic slowdown in key international markets, which could negatively impact corporate earnings and dividend payouts. Currency fluctuations can also erode investment returns when converting foreign currency gains back into U.S. dollars. Political instability and geopolitical risks in foreign countries can disrupt business operations and investor sentiment. Increased competition from other asset managers can put pressure on fees and performance. Changes in dividend policies of foreign companies can reduce the fund's income stream.
What is Columbia International Div Inc R's approach to managing currency risk?
As an international fund, Columbia International Div Inc R is exposed to currency risk, which arises from fluctuations in exchange rates between the U.S. dollar and foreign currencies. The fund may employ various strategies to manage currency risk, such as hedging currency exposures using forward contracts or currency options. However, the fund may not always hedge its currency exposures, and the effectiveness of any hedging strategy is not guaranteed. Investors should be aware that currency fluctuations can impact the fund's returns, either positively or negatively.
What regulatory challenges does Columbia International Div Inc R face?
Columbia International Div Inc R, as a registered investment company, is subject to regulatory oversight by the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) under the Investment Company Act of 1940. The fund must comply with various regulations related to fund governance, investment restrictions, disclosure requirements, and compliance procedures. Changes in regulations, such as those related to fund fees, investment strategies, or reporting requirements, could impact the fund's operations and performance. The fund must also comply with regulations in the foreign countries in which it invests, which can vary and be subject to change.
